当前位置: 首页 > article >正文

Baserow 自建:开源的 Airtable 替代品,无代码数据库

Baserow 自建开源的 Airtable 替代品无代码数据库Airtable 是一款把电子表格和数据库结合在一起的产品但按行收费、数据存在别人服务器。Baserow 是完全开源的 Airtable 替代品自己部署就能用数据完全自控功能覆盖 Airtable 80% 的使用场景。这篇文章讲如何用 Docker Compose 搭建 Baserow。Baserow 能做什么灵活的表格视图网格、画廊、表单、看板、日历多种视图字段类型丰富文本、数字、日期、选项、关联字段、文件附件、公式等实时协作多人同时编辑变更实时同步API 自动化每个数据库自动生成 REST API可以和 n8n、Make 等集成自定义表单生成公开表单收集数据权限控制团队成员按角色分配权限服务器要求2 核 CPU4GB 内存推荐20GB 硬盘雨云服务器 rainyun com的 2 核 4G 机型完全够用个人或小团队使用非常流畅。注册填优惠码2026off领 5 折优惠券。Docker Compose 部署# 安装 Dockercurl-fsSLhttps://get.docker.com|shsudousermod-aGdocker$USERnewgrpdockermkdir-p~/baserowcd~/baserow创建docker-compose.ymlversion:3.8services:baserow:image:baserow/baserow:latestcontainer_name:baserowenvironment:BASEROW_PUBLIC_URL:https://baserow.你的域名.comSECRET_KEY:替换为随机32字符字符串DATABASE_URL:postgresql://baserow:baserow_passworddb/baserowREDIS_URL:redis://redis:6379EMAIL_SMTP:false# 不配置邮件时设为 falseDISABLE_ANONYMOUS_PUBLIC_VIEW:falsevolumes:-baserow_data:/baserow/dataports:-127.0.0.1:8000:8000# 只监听本地通过 Caddy 反代depends_on:-db-redisrestart:unless-stoppeddb:image:postgres:15-alpinecontainer_name:baserow-dbenvironment:POSTGRES_DB:baserowPOSTGRES_USER:baserowPOSTGRES_PASSWORD:baserow_passwordvolumes:-postgres_data:/var/lib/postgresql/datarestart:unless-stoppedredis:image:redis:7-alpinecontainer_name:baserow-redisrestart:unless-stoppedcaddy:image:caddy:alpinecontainer_name:caddyports:-80:80-443:443volumes:-./Caddyfile:/etc/caddy/Caddyfile-caddy_data:/data-caddy_config:/configrestart:unless-stoppedvolumes:baserow_data:postgres_data:caddy_data:caddy_config:创建Caddyfilebaserow.你的域名.com { reverse_proxy baserow:8000 }生成 SECRET_KEYpython3-cimport secrets; print(secrets.token_hex(32))# 把输出的字符串填入 docker-compose.yml 的 SECRET_KEY启动服务dockercompose up-d# 查看启动日志首次启动需要 1-2 分钟初始化数据库dockercompose logs-fbaserow初始配置访问https://baserow.你的域名.com注册第一个账号即为管理员。创建工作区和数据库的步骤点击左侧「Add workspace」创建工作区在工作区内点击「Add database」开始创建表格常见使用场景场景一项目任务管理创建任务追踪数据库字段设计 - 任务名称文本 - 负责人关联用户字段 - 状态单选待开始/进行中/已完成/已搁置 - 优先级单选高/中/低 - 截止日期日期 - 关联项目关联字段 → 项目表 - 描述长文本 视图 - 全部任务网格视图 - 看板按状态分组 - 我的任务按负责人过滤 - 本周截止按日期过滤场景二内容管理/CMS字段设计 - 标题文本 - 内容长文本/Rich Text - 分类多选 - 状态单选草稿/审核中/已发布 - 发布时间日期 - 封面文件字段 - 作者关联字段场景三客户关系管理字段设计 - 公司名文本 - 联系人文本 - 邮箱邮件字段 - 电话电话字段 - 阶段单选线索/跟进中/成交/流失 - 金额数字 - 下次跟进日期 - 备注长文本使用 REST APIBaserow 自动为每个数据库生成 API可以在「API」文档页面查看# 获取 API Token# Settings → API Tokens → Create token# 查询数据curl-XGET\https://baserow.你的域名.com/api/database/rows/table/你的表ID/?user_field_namestrue\-HAuthorization: Token 你的API_Token# 创建一行数据curl-XPOST\https://baserow.你的域名.com/api/database/rows/table/你的表ID/?user_field_namestrue\-HAuthorization: Token 你的API_Token\-HContent-Type: application/json\-d{任务名称: 完成产品原型, 状态: 进行中}邮件配置可选如果需要邀请成员或发送通知邮件# 在 docker-compose.yml 里添加邮件配置environment:EMAIL_SMTP:trueEMAIL_SMTP_HOST:smtp.example.comEMAIL_SMTP_PORT:587EMAIL_SMTP_USE_TLS:trueEMAIL_SMTP_USER:noreplyexample.comEMAIL_SMTP_PASSWORD:你的邮件密码FROM_EMAIL:noreplyexample.com备份数据cat~/baserow/backup.shEOF #!/bin/bash BACKUP_DIR~/baserow-backups DATE$(date %Y%m%d_%H%M%S) mkdir -p $BACKUP_DIR # 备份 PostgreSQL docker exec baserow-db pg_dump -U baserow baserow | \ gzip $BACKUP_DIR/db-$DATE.sql.gz # 备份上传的文件 docker run --rm \ -v baserow_data:/data \ -v $BACKUP_DIR:/backup \ alpine tar czf /backup/files-$DATE.tar.gz /data/media # 保留最近 14 天 find $BACKUP_DIR -name *.gz -mtime 14 -delete echo [$(date)] 备份完成 EOFchmodx ~/baserow/backup.sh(crontab-l2/dev/null;echo0 2 * * * ~/baserow/backup.sh)|crontab-升级 Baserowcd~/baserowdockercompose pulldockercompose up-dBaserow 是一个功能完整的无代码数据库平台对于不想依赖 Airtable 的团队来说是理想的替代方案。自托管意味着数据完全自控不会因为 Airtable 调整价格或政策而被动。在 雨云服务器 rainyuncom的 2 核 4G 机型上小团队日常协作毫无压力注册填优惠码2026off领 5 折优惠券成本远低于 Airtable 订阅费。

相关文章:

Baserow 自建:开源的 Airtable 替代品,无代码数据库

Baserow 自建:开源的 Airtable 替代品,无代码数据库 Airtable 是一款把电子表格和数据库结合在一起的产品,但按行收费、数据存在别人服务器。Baserow 是完全开源的 Airtable 替代品,自己部署就能用,数据完全自控&#…...

Taotoken用量看板如何帮助个人开发者控制成本

🚀 告别海外账号与网络限制!稳定直连全球优质大模型,限时半价接入中。 👉 点击领取海量免费额度 Taotoken用量看板如何帮助个人开发者控制成本 对于个人开发者或小型工作室而言,在探索和集成大模型能力时,…...

通过Taotoken管理API Key实现团队成员的访问控制与操作审计

🚀 告别海外账号与网络限制!稳定直连全球优质大模型,限时半价接入中。 👉 点击领取海量免费额度 通过Taotoken管理API Key实现团队成员的访问控制与操作审计 在多人协作的开发场景中,如何安全、高效地管理大模型API的…...

PCL2启动器完整使用指南:从零开始打造个性化Minecraft体验

PCL2启动器完整使用指南:从零开始打造个性化Minecraft体验 【免费下载链接】PCL Minecraft 启动器 Plain Craft Launcher(PCL)。 项目地址: https://gitcode.com/gh_mirrors/pc/PCL PCL2启动器是一款功能强大的Minecraft游戏启动工具&…...

API中转站统一管理工具:基于Electron的自动化运维实践

1. 项目概述:一个桌面端API中转站管理工具如果你正在使用或管理多个AI模型的API中转服务,比如OpenAI、Claude、Anthropic、Gemini等,那么你大概率会遇到一个非常头疼的问题:管理混乱。不同的中转站有不同的后台地址、不同的账号密…...

如何免费获取网盘直链下载地址:八大网盘一键解析神器

如何免费获取网盘直链下载地址:八大网盘一键解析神器 【免费下载链接】Online-disk-direct-link-download-assistant 一个基于 JavaScript 的网盘文件下载地址获取工具。基于【网盘直链下载助手】修改 ,支持 百度网盘 / 阿里云盘 / 中国移动云盘 / 天翼云…...

企业终端安全:OpenClaw AI代理的检测、卸载与验证方案

1. 项目概述:OpenClaw 终端清理工具 在企业的终端管理实践中,我们经常会遇到一个棘手的问题:一些未经审批的软件,通过非官方渠道(比如员工自行下载、第三方脚本自动安装)悄悄部署在了员工的电脑上。这些软…...

AI提示词工程实战:结构化模板提升开发效率与代码质量

1. 项目概述:一个为开发者量身打造的AI提示词库如果你和我一样,每天都要和ChatGPT、Cursor、GitHub Copilot这些AI编程助手打交道,那你肯定也经历过这样的时刻:面对一个复杂的代码审查任务,或者一个棘手的性能优化问题…...

ImageGlass:Windows平台终极开源图像浏览解决方案

ImageGlass:Windows平台终极开源图像浏览解决方案 【免费下载链接】ImageGlass 🏞 A lightweight, versatile image viewer 项目地址: https://gitcode.com/gh_mirrors/im/ImageGlass 在数字图像日益丰富的今天,Windows用户迫切需要一…...

ChatGPT系统提示词仓库:从原理到实战的AI协作指南

1. 项目概述:一个被低估的ChatGPT系统提示词仓库如果你经常使用ChatGPT、Claude这类大语言模型,并且已经过了“随便问问”的新手阶段,开始尝试用它来辅助编程、撰写深度报告或者进行专业领域的对话,那么你大概率会遇到一个瓶颈&am…...

BooruDatasetTagManager:智能标注架构革命,让AI训练数据预处理效率提升300%

BooruDatasetTagManager:智能标注架构革命,让AI训练数据预处理效率提升300% 【免费下载链接】BooruDatasetTagManager 项目地址: https://gitcode.com/gh_mirrors/bo/BooruDatasetTagManager 在AI模型训练领域,数据标注的质量直接决定…...

为什么开源社区对SITS 2026的“可解释性调试视图”闭口不谈?——独家逆向其AST级推理链可视化模块,揭露生成逻辑黑箱中的5个关键断点控制机制

更多请点击: https://intelliparadigm.com 第一章:AI原生代码生成工具:SITS 2026智能编程助手对比评测 SITS 2026 是一款面向企业级开发者的 AI 原生编程助手,深度集成于 VS Code 和 JetBrains IDE 生态,支持实时上下…...

VMware里给笔记本装个deepin 20:从镜像下载到桌面登录的保姆级避坑记录

VMware虚拟机安装deepin 20全流程避坑指南 在个人笔记本上体验国产Linux系统,又不想影响现有的Windows环境?VMware虚拟机无疑是最安全便捷的选择。作为国内最受欢迎的桌面Linux发行版之一,deepin以其精美的UI设计和符合国人习惯的操作体验吸引…...

LLM+KG融合架构全解析,深度拆解奇点大会现场部署的4层推理增强图谱引擎

更多请点击: https://intelliparadigm.com 第一章:AI原生知识图谱构建:2026奇点智能技术大会KG实践指南 AI原生知识图谱(AI-Native KG)不再将图谱视为静态结构化数据仓库,而是作为大语言模型的实时认知增强…...

【2026奇点认证级PM能力模型】:AI原生产品规划的3层架构设计法+2套合规性预检清单(附Gartner 2025 AI Product Maturity Index权威对标)

更多请点击: https://intelliparadigm.com 第一章:AI原生产品规划:2026奇点智能技术大会产品经理必修课 AI原生产品已从概念验证迈入规模化落地阶段。2026年,模型即服务(MaaS)、实时推理编排、意图驱动界面…...

3步构建永久小说资产库:番茄小说下载器技术深度解析

3步构建永久小说资产库:番茄小说下载器技术深度解析 【免费下载链接】fanqienovel-downloader 下载番茄小说 项目地址: https://gitcode.com/gh_mirrors/fa/fanqienovel-downloader 在数字内容快速迭代的时代,网络文学如同流动的沙丘,…...

强力揭秘:Windows热键冲突诊断神器,一键揪出“热键小偷“

强力揭秘:Windows热键冲突诊断神器,一键揪出"热键小偷" 【免费下载链接】hotkey-detective A small program for investigating stolen key combinations under Windows 7 and later. 项目地址: https://gitcode.com/gh_mirrors/ho/hotkey-d…...

OBS多路推流插件:打破平台壁垒,实现直播内容最大化触达

OBS多路推流插件:打破平台壁垒,实现直播内容最大化触达 【免费下载链接】obs-multi-rtmp OBS複数サイト同時配信プラグイン 项目地址: https://gitcode.com/gh_mirrors/ob/obs-multi-rtmp 想象一下,你正在直播一场重要的产品发布会&am…...

从盒模型到像素级掌控:QMenu样式设置的底层逻辑与实战

1. 为什么简单的width/height设置对QMenu无效? 很多Qt开发者第一次尝试用QSS设置QMenu尺寸时都会遇到这个困惑:明明在CSS中写width:110px; height:170px;,运行时却完全看不到效果。这其实是因为QMenu的尺寸计算机制与传统QWidget有本质区别。…...

5分钟快速诊断鼠标性能:MouseTester免费工具完整指南

5分钟快速诊断鼠标性能:MouseTester免费工具完整指南 【免费下载链接】MouseTester 项目地址: https://gitcode.com/gh_mirrors/mo/MouseTester 你是否曾遇到鼠标指针飘忽不定、点击响应延迟,或者游戏中的精准操作总是差那么一点?这些…...

终极指南:快速免费将OFD转PDF的完整解决方案

终极指南:快速免费将OFD转PDF的完整解决方案 【免费下载链接】Ofd2Pdf Convert OFD files to PDF files. 项目地址: https://gitcode.com/gh_mirrors/ofd/Ofd2Pdf OFD(开放版式文档)作为中国的标准电子文档格式,在电子发票…...

利用AI与间隔重复技术,在Obsidian中自动化生成学习闪卡

1. 项目概述与核心价值如果你和我一样,是个重度 Obsidian 用户,同时又对间隔重复记忆法(Spaced Repetition)情有独钟,那你肯定遇到过这个痛点:把笔记整理成闪卡(Flashcards)的过程&a…...

编程入门必看的10个学习误区,踩中一个就白学半年

文章目录前言误区一:盲目跟风热门语言,频繁切换误区二:过度依赖AI生成代码,不理解底层逻辑误区三:只看视频不写代码,眼高手低误区四:死磕算法,忽视工程实践误区五:只学框…...

esptool芯片擦除功能全解析:全擦除与区域擦除的智能选择

esptool芯片擦除功能全解析:全擦除与区域擦除的智能选择 【免费下载链接】esptool Serial utility for flashing, provisioning, and interacting with Espressif SoCs 项目地址: https://gitcode.com/gh_mirrors/es/esptool esptool芯片擦除是ESP系列芯片开…...

别盲目转型!程序员转智能体开发,先搞懂这5个核心问题

文章目录前言问题一:智能体开发到底需要什么技术栈?是不是必须会训大模型?必须掌握的核心技术栈可选学习的进阶技术栈问题二:传统程序员的哪些技能可以直接复用?哪些需要补?可以直接复用的核心技能需要补充…...

5分钟搭建个人抖音内容库:开源下载器让你的收藏不再受限

5分钟搭建个人抖音内容库:开源下载器让你的收藏不再受限 【免费下载链接】douyin-downloader A practical Douyin downloader for both single-item and profile batch downloads, with progress display, retries, SQLite deduplication, and browser fallback sup…...

企业内如何利用 Taotoken 构建统一的 AI 能力中台

🚀 告别海外账号与网络限制!稳定直连全球优质大模型,限时半价接入中。 👉 点击领取海量免费额度 企业内如何利用 Taotoken 构建统一的 AI 能力中台 在技术驱动的业务环境中,中型及大型企业内部的多个团队或产品线往往…...

TikTok评论采集工具:零代码获取抖音评论数据的完整指南

TikTok评论采集工具:零代码获取抖音评论数据的完整指南 【免费下载链接】TikTokCommentScraper 项目地址: https://gitcode.com/gh_mirrors/ti/TikTokCommentScraper 还在为手动复制抖音评论而烦恼吗?TikTokCommentScraper是你的零代码解决方案&…...

NS-USBLoader完整指南:Switch文件传输、RCM注入和文件管理的终极解决方案

NS-USBLoader完整指南:Switch文件传输、RCM注入和文件管理的终极解决方案 【免费下载链接】ns-usbloader Awoo Installer and GoldLeaf uploader of the NSPs (and other files), RCM payload injector, application for split/merge files. 项目地址: https://gi…...

开源串口调试助手SSCom:跨平台硬件调试的终极解决方案

开源串口调试助手SSCom:跨平台硬件调试的终极解决方案 【免费下载链接】sscom Linux/Mac版本 串口调试助手 项目地址: https://gitcode.com/gh_mirrors/ss/sscom 在嵌入式开发、物联网设备调试和工业控制领域,串口通信调试工具是开发者不可或缺的…...